FlowSavvy features and specs

  • Intelligent Scheduling
    FlowSavvy uses AI to automatically schedule tasks based on priority and deadlines, helping users manage their time efficiently.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The app boasts a clean and intuitive interface, making it easy for users to navigate and manage their schedules.
  • Cross-Platform Availability
    FlowSavvy is available on multiple platforms including web and mobile, allowing users to access their schedules from anywhere.
  • Integration Support
    The app integrates with popular calendar and task management tools, enabling seamless synchronization across different productivity apps.
  • Automatic Task Prioritization
    FlowSavvy automatically prioritizes tasks based on predefined criteria, allowing users to focus on what matters most without constant manual adjustments.

Possible disadvantages of FlowSavvy

  • Limited Free Features
    Some advanced features are only available in the premium version, which may limit the functionality for users who do not wish to pay.
  • Learning Curve
    New users might experience a learning curve due to the advanced features and settings available in the app.
  • Dependence on AI
    Users who prefer manual control might find the AI-driven scheduling less flexible and harder to customize to their precise needs.
  • Occasional Sync Issues
    Some users have reported occasional synchronization issues when integrating with other calendars and task management tools.
  • Subscription Cost
    To access the full range of features, users must subscribe to a paid plan, which might not be affordable for everyone.

Analysis of FlowSavvy

Overall verdict

  • FlowSavvy is a solid automatic scheduling and time-blocking app that intelligently plans your tasks and to-dos into your calendar, making it a strong choice for people who struggle with manual planning.

Why this product is good

  • Automatically time-blocks tasks and to-dos into open calendar slots, saving you the effort of manual scheduling
  • Dynamically reschedules tasks when plans change or you fall behind, keeping your schedule realistic
  • Integrates with popular calendars like Google, Outlook, and Apple Calendar for a unified view
  • Lets you set task priorities, durations, deadlines, and preferred time windows for smarter planning
  • Clean, intuitive interface that makes visualizing your day and week straightforward

Recommended for

  • Busy professionals juggling many tasks and deadlines
  • People who struggle with manual time-blocking and want automation
  • Students managing coursework, projects, and personal commitments
  • Freelancers and remote workers who need to structure their own time
  • Anyone looking to reduce planning overhead and stay on top of a packed schedule
